How does it work?

Annual solar savings refer to the amount of money you can save on your energy bills by installing solar panels on your property. The actual amount of savings will depend on various factors such as the size of the system, the amount of sunlight received, and the cost of electricity in your area.

So, how does it work? Solar panels convert sunlight into electricity, which can be used to power your home. When your solar panels produce more electricity than you need, the excess energy is sent back to the grid for others to use. This excess energy is credited back to your account through a process called net metering.

Net metering is a billing arrangement that allows you to receive credit for the excess energy your solar panels produce. When you generate more energy than you need, the excess energy is sent back to the grid, and your utility company gives you a credit on your bill. This credit can then be used to offset the cost of electricity you use when your solar panels aren’t producing enough energy to meet your needs.

The amount of energy produced by your solar panels can vary depending on the weather and time of day. Typically, solar panels produce the most energy during daylight hours, when the sun is shining brightly. However, during cloudy days or at night, solar panels produce little to no energy. That’s why it’s important to calculate the size of your system to ensure that it produces enough energy to meet your needs throughout the year.

In addition to the savings from net metering, solar panels also increase the value of your property. A study by the Lawrence Berkeley National Laboratory found that homes with solar panels sold for an average of $15,000 more than homes without solar panels.

Factors affecting annual solar savings

Annual solar savings refer to the amount of money a solar panel owner can save in energy costs and potential incentives in a year. There are several factors that can affect the amount of annual solar savings, and it’s essential to understand them to maximize the benefits of solar panel installation.

The first factor that influences annual solar savings is the system size. The size of the solar panel system is measured in kilowatts (kW) and determines the amount of energy the panels can produce. The larger the system size, the more electricity it can generate, resulting in increased savings. However, a bigger system also requires a higher upfront investment, so it’s crucial to find the right balance between size and savings.

The second factor that affects annual solar savings is the location of the solar panels. Different areas receive different amounts of sunlight, which affects the panels’ efficiency in generating electricity. Areas with more sun exposure can produce more power, resulting in more significant savings. However, even in areas with less sun exposure, solar panel owners can still reduce energy bills and earn incentives.

The third factor to consider is the cost of electricity in the area. Areas with high electricity rates can provide more substantial annual solar savings. Solar panels provide significant long-term savings as the energy they generate is free, so it’s wise to have solar panels installed in areas with higher electricity rates to maximize the benefits.

The fourth factor that can affect annual solar savings is the incentives provided by the government or utility companies. The incentives can be in the form of tax credits, rebates, and net metering. Net metering allows solar panel owners to sell excess energy back to the grid, resulting in additional savings. The availability and amount of incentives vary by location, so it’s essential to research and take advantage of the incentives available.

Examples of annual solar savings

One of the biggest advantages of solar panel installation is the significant savings on electricity bills over time. In fact, depending on the location and solar panel system size, the annual savings can be quite substantial. Here are some examples of annual solar savings that homeowners and businesses can benefit from:

Residential Solar Savings: A typical residential solar panel system with an average size of 5 kilowatts can save homeowners between $600 and $1,500 per year, depending on their location, energy usage, and electricity rates. For instance, a solar power system installed in California can save up to $2,600 per year on average, whereas in Texas, the annual savings can be around $700.

Commercial Solar Savings: Businesses and commercial properties can also benefit tremendously from solar panel installation. Installing a solar energy system on the rooftop or on the ground can provide a significant return on investment over time. For example, a small business with a 30-kilowatt solar panel system installed in California can save up to $12,000 per year, while a larger business with a 500-kilowatt system can save up to $95,000 per year on energy bills.

Utility-Scale Solar Savings: On a larger scale, utility companies can also benefit from solar energy production by reducing their reliance on fossil fuels and providing customers with clean and affordable energy. For example, the California Public Utilities Commission reports that utility-scale solar power projects can achieve levelized costs of 3 to 5 cents per kilowatt-hour, which is already competitive with fossil fuel sources of energy.

Maximizing annual solar savings

Maximizing annual solar savings is a crucial aspect of solar panel installation that every homeowner or business owner should know about. The goal of installing solar panels is to reduce electricity bills and offset a significant amount of reliance on utility providers. This can only be achieved if the solar panels are properly installed and the amount of energy generated is optimized.

One way to maximize annual solar savings is to ensure that the solar panels are installed in the right location. Ideally, solar panels should be installed on a south-facing roof with minimal shading, without any obstructions on the south direction. This will ensure that the panels receive the maximum amount of sunlight throughout the day, which will help generate more energy and lead to higher savings.

Moreover, solar panels need to be installed at the right angle and tilt to optimize energy generation. This angle and tilt will depend on the latitude and weather conditions of the installation location. A reputable solar panel installer will have the necessary tools and knowledge to ensure that the panels are installed at the correct angle and tilt for maximum energy output.

Another way to maximize annual solar savings is to consider energy-efficient appliances and lighting. Energy-efficient appliances will help reduce the amount of energy consumed by the household or business, leading to a lower reliance on the utility company. Additionally, LED lighting is more energy-efficient than traditional lighting and can contribute to significant energy savings over time.

Finally, it is essential to maintain the solar panels regularly to ensure that they are working correctly. This includes removing any debris, cleaning the panels, and checking for any damage or faults. Regular maintenance will help ensure that the panels are generating electricity at the optimal level, leading to maximum savings.
